Actually, there were no parts left over after the bankruptcy auction in 2010. This coach was handbuilt from scratch. Ron Lee used a 2009 Allure 45-footer as a template to complete this coach, so understandable the floorplan is the same. As far as the oak cabinets, they look a lot better than the dark, cheap cabinets we saw in a Thor Tuscany last week. The Allure as a line is not as flashy as the Magna/Affinity, and of course less complicated, so it made sense for Ron to start with an Allure.
I think it took a lot of guts and determination for Ron to push this project through, and his efforts can do nothing but help current Country Coach owners.
